Archives FluxBB.fr

Les archives de FluxBB.fr

Vous n'êtes pas identifié(e).

#1 20-04-2007 23:22:36

Fepalkon
Membre

MOD Quotat 1.2

Auteur : o_0

Description :  Cette mod permet d'afficher le total uploadé par un membre sous l'avatar ainsi que le total uploadé par tous les membres du forum au niveau de l'index. Le total peut ête changer par l'admin ou les modos à partir du profil du membre.

1.2 : - la taille de l'upload peut être rentrée par le posteur lors de la création du message
        - la taille est affichée sous le titre dans le viewforum

screen1indexhl9.th.jpgscreen2viewtopicvy1.th.jpgscreen3profilenj8.th.jpgscreen4adminusersvy0.th.jpg
screen5postts1.th.jpgscreen6viewforumut9.th.jpg

Télécharger

Hors ligne

#2 08-02-2008 22:40:51

moujibo_chate
Membre

Re : MOD Quotat 1.2

Bonjour,
Voilà j'ai petit bug avec ce mod:
Normalement a l'index ans le total up en bas le maximum à affciher c'est 5 chifres mais mois j'ai 9 chiffre et je peux toujours en avoir plus!
Merci de répondre!

Hors ligne

#3 18-02-2008 22:52:28

moujibo_chate
Membre

Re : MOD Quotat 1.2

pas de réponsse!

Hors ligne

#4 18-02-2008 23:20:13

M@x
Membre

Re : MOD Quotat 1.2

J'ai rien compris à ton messages, il manque des lettres et même par déduction je comprend tjs pas !

M@x.


...

Hors ligne

#5 19-02-2008 14:40:35

moujibo_chate
Membre

Re : MOD Quotat 1.2

Voilà dans le total up à l'index j'ai plus de 9 chifres en Mo!
Mais on ma dit que c'est maximum 5!
Si c'est vrai comment résoudre le bug?

Hors ligne

#6 19-02-2008 15:21:57

M@x
Membre

Re : MOD Quotat 1.2

Passe l'adresse de ton forum, je comprend mais je souhaite voir.

M@x.


...

Hors ligne

#7 20-02-2008 17:43:37

moujibo_chate
Membre

Re : MOD Quotat 1.2

C'est un forum illégale, vous n'aller aimer et je ne veux pas être banis!
Alors pas de solution!

Hors ligne

#8 20-02-2008 18:33:04

M@x
Membre

Re : MOD Quotat 1.2

Envoie par mail, je suis pas modérateur. Je vais regarder. (Je connait pas du tout cette modification)

M@x.

EDIT : Je comprend toujours mieux avec l'adresse ! Donc, tu voudrait afficher moins de chiffre, et afficher en GO ?

Dernière modification par M@x (20-02-2008 20:16:23)


...

Hors ligne

#9 21-02-2008 18:42:50

moujibo_chate
Membre

Re : MOD Quotat 1.2

oui

Hors ligne

#10 21-02-2008 20:17:09

M@x
Membre

Re : MOD Quotat 1.2

C'est parti !

Dans index.php

Recherche :

$stats['total_up'] = $db->result($result);

Après ajoute :

$stats['total_up'] = round($stats['total_up']/1024, 0);

Recherche :

<dd><?php echo $lang_index['No of up'].': <strong>'.$stats['total_up'].' Mo' ?></strong></dd>

Remplace par :

<dd><?php echo $lang_index['No of up'].': <strong>'.$stats['total_up'].' Go' ?></strong></dd>

j'ai pas testé le code sachant que je n'utilise pas cette modification. wink

M@x.


...

Hors ligne

#11 21-02-2008 20:18:27

moujibo_chate
Membre

Re : MOD Quotat 1.2

Merci!

Hors ligne

#12 15-03-2008 00:30:27

caupinpaul
Membre

Re : MOD Quotat 1.2

serait-il possible que l'on ne doive pas rentre le nombre de Mo dans le profile et le topic, mais que le topic, avec la somme automatique de tous les Mo dans le profile?

Hors ligne

#13 26-03-2008 22:18:33

Spyrokore
Membre

Re : MOD Quotat 1.2

Ca marche nickel moi par contre ce que je voudrais c'est que les membres aussi puisse voir le total en bas et pas juste les modos et admins smile

Hors ligne

#14 31-03-2008 21:23:56

caupinpaul
Membre

Re : MOD Quotat 1.2

C'est possible que le total du profile se calcul automatiquement???
Pour que le total des total s'ajuste chaque message.

Hors ligne

#15 06-05-2008 15:08:23

elmarokinho
Membre

Re : MOD Quotat 1.2

Bonjour,
j'ai installé ce mod mais je voudrais savoir comment faire pour que le compteur soit mis a jour automatiquement ?
aussi est-il possible de l'intégrer dans la vue "edit" car si un utilisateur exagere sur son quotat de up il est impossible de me modifier ...

merci pour votre aide

Dernière modification par elmarokinho (06-05-2008 15:19:15)

Hors ligne

#16 11-07-2008 19:53:38

caupinpaul
Membre

Re : MOD Quotat 1.2

Bonjour,
J'essaye de faire un script permettant de mettre à jour automatiquement le nombre de mo uploadés de la mod quotat lors du post d'un nouveau message.
J'ai commencé ce script, en m'aidant du script permettant d'ajouter un message dans le profile du membre lorsque celui-ci post un nouveau message.
Voici ce que j'ai fais, mais il y a un problème.

        // If the posting user is logged in, increment his/her post count
        if (!$pun_user['is_guest'])
        {
            $low_prio = ($db_type == 'mysql') ? 'LOW_PRIORITY ' : '';
            $db->query('UPDATE '.$low_prio.$db->prefix.'users SET total_up=total_up+$taille WHERE id='.$pun_user['id']) or error('Unable to update user', __FILE__, __LINE__, $db->error());
        }

Pouvez-vous m'aider ??
Merci beaucoup

Petite précision: je le met juste au dessus du code pour mettre à jour le nombre de messages

Hors ligne

#17 11-07-2008 20:55:36

M@x
Membre

Re : MOD Quotat 1.2

[...]total_up+'.$taille.' WHERE[...]

...

Hors ligne

#18 11-07-2008 22:04:00

caupinpaul
Membre

Re : MOD Quotat 1.2

Merci de ta réponse M@x, mais j'ai toujours un problème:

An error was encountered
Error: Unable to update user.

Hors ligne

#19 11-07-2008 23:14:37

M@x
Membre

Re : MOD Quotat 1.2

Je suis surement passé trop vite :

            $db->query('UPDATE '.$db->prefix.'users SET total_up=total_up+'.$taille.' WHERE `id`='.$pun_user['id']) or error('Unable to update user', __FILE__, __LINE__, $db->error());

Il ne devrait pas avoir de soucis... sauf niveau "total_up" que je ne connait pas. (Si il n'est pas correctement écrit ou pas du tout présent dans ta table. wink

M@x.


...

Hors ligne

#20 12-07-2008 00:07:16

caupinpaul
Membre

Re : MOD Quotat 1.2

Merci encore pour ta réponse, mais l'erreur persiste ...

Il ne devrait pas avoir de soucis... sauf niveau "total_up" que je ne connait pas. (Si il n'est pas correctement écrit ou pas du tout présent dans ta table. wink

normalement, total_up est présent dans profile ...

<input id="tota_up" type="text" name="total_up" value="<?php echo pun_htmlspecialchars($user['total_up']) ?>" size="30" maxlength="30" />

(je comprend pas pourquoi il y a écris <input id="tota_up" : tota_up sans l de total)

Il est aussi mis u.total_up

Dans post.php, taille est présent de cette façon:

<input class="input" type="text" name="taille" value="0" size="10" maxlength="10" />

Dernière modification par caupinpaul (12-07-2008 00:58:46)

Hors ligne

#21 12-07-2008 04:22:25

Mpok
Néo Admin

Re : MOD Quotat 1.2

Peu importe le code php (avec "l" ou sans), ce que suggérait M@x, c'est : est-ce que le champ "total_up" EXISTE BIEN dans la table users ??
(vérification à faire "à la main" avec phpMyAdmin).

Hors ligne

#22 12-07-2008 12:17:32

caupinpaul
Membre

Re : MOD Quotat 1.2

Oui:
img-121955f4r5i.png

Hors ligne

#23 12-07-2008 21:39:12

caupinpaul
Membre

Re : MOD Quotat 1.2

m@x tu n'aurai pas une idée ??
Ca ne marche pas ...

Hors ligne

#24 13-07-2008 01:25:11

M@x
Membre

Re : MOD Quotat 1.2

Non la je en voit pas trop ou est le soucis... j'utilise souvent ce type de requete sur mes site et j'avoue que je ne voit pas ou est ton erreur...
Pour tester, met simplement total_up=total_up mais autrement j'avoue que je sèche... Peut-être tester avec une valeur fixe aussi. total_up=total_up+100

Que est le type de total_up dans la base de donnée ?


...

Hors ligne

#25 13-07-2008 10:29:42

caupinpaul
Membre

Re : MOD Quotat 1.2

Que est le type de total_up dans la base de donnée ?

Comment regarde t on ?

Hors ligne

Pied de page des forums